From Publisher:
Luminous landscapes. Stunning scenery. Courageous colors. All this and more describes the amazing body of work by one of America's most popular artists, Maxfield Parrish. Now in its third edition with updated pricing, ownership, and trends, " The Masterworks" stands as the authoritative collection of Parrish's best works. Compiled by longtime Parrish expert and curator Alma Gilbert, "The Masterworks" brings together the most popular, most important, and most fanciful of Parrish's paintings. Here you'll find the glorious "Dinkey Bird," the extensive "Florentine FEte" murals, the amazing "Interlude," and the sublime "Daybreak." Also included are some of Parrish's lesser-known works, through which we see the development of the artist's style and technique. Through historical analysis, contemporary news clippings, and letters from the artist himself, we get to know Parrish the man, discovering the genius behind the artwork. Updated with all the current Parrish information, this new edition of "The Masterworks" continues the grand tradition of celebrating Parrish's work, and bringing his oeuvre to the public.Product Info
